Haenggung-dong, Suwon pizza restaurant for a blind date: The European
In short
The European Haenggung Main Branch is a wood-fired pizza and Western restaurant in Haenggung-dong, Suwon. The signature rucola, jamon and burrata cheese pizza costs 31,000 won and the beef ragu fresh pasta 22,000 won, and mixing the poached egg yolk into the pasta before pairing it with the rucola-topped pizza kept the meal from feeling heavy. Parking at the Haenggung-dong public lot is tough, so the answer is to book through Catch Table and arrive early.
